Now that 24 hours have passed since the selection meeting, the question to ask is what could Shreyas Iyer be thinking? Can he get his head round the fact that he isn’t part of the team? Can he fathom why it has been the case? Is there a logical explanation to it?
Frankly, Shreyas need not think any of it. It is not in his hands and that’s what he has to come to terms with. Sport is unfair at times and so is life. With Shreyas he isn’t new to adversity. From being sidelined with injury to being dropped from the BCCI central contracts, he has seen it all and that’s what leads me to say that all Shreyas needs to do is score runs.
Let me give you a Sachin example. He had been removed from captaincy and hadn’t been informed about it as well. He got to know from media reports and his first reaction was they could take the captaincy away from him but no one, yes no one, could take his cricket away. He was determined to score runs and big runs. Score so many runs that no one dared to say a word to him. And that’s what he did and played for another fifteen years.

While the selectors won’t play, Shreyas will. And no one can stop him from scoring big runs. If he does so, there is no stopping him. He could get dropped once or twice but then with big runs there will be a time when he will break open the door. The World Cup is still five months away and Shreyas will have enough and more opportunities. He just needs to focus on his game and keep scoring. Score hundreds and big hundreds. That’s all he needs to do.
Why is he being talked about? Not because he is marketable or that he is a brand. But because he has scored runs for Mumbai and India and Punjab Kings. Each time he has been given an opportunity, he has delivered.

In fact, talk is cheap. Just go out there and make the bat do the talking. That’s where Shreyas belongs. When the bowler runs in to bowl to him, there will be no one else but his bat to help him. No one else is needed. And yes there are players in this team who could most likely make way for him. Shivam Dube for example isn’t much of a bowler anymore. Could Iyer have replaced him? Or Rinku Singh? Could Iyer have replaced Jurel in the standbys? The answer is yes.
If someone was to advise Shreyas Iyer all that he needs to be told is do what he has been doing so far. Keep scoring runs and keep reminding people what he is capable of and can do for India. Sport always gives a second chance. Ask Karun Nair. Shreyas too will have his chance. His runs will force the door open.
